**Postmortem timeline — Farelight pricing experiment**

14:22 — On-call paged after checkout conversions dropped sharply on the Farelight platform. Investigation showed the ticket-pricing experiment had begun serving the treatment price to 100% of traffic instead of the intended 10% split, due to a misconfigured rollout flag pushed earlier that afternoon. Experiment was halted at 14:41 and prices reverted. The deploy responsible was identified by the token recorded below.

session token of fadug-hahap = htk3_554

Welcome to reviewing Spinlock, our little secrets-rotation utility at Quillbranch. It walks every service env file nightly, swaps stale credentials, and opens a PR with the diff. When reviewing those PRs, check that rotation didn't clobber comments. For local testing, Spinlock needs its own admin credential in your dev env file, on the line below.

sealed setting: LEDGER_TOKEN20=6148d35bbb480b0ab79e

## Deployment

The Pellwick Go and Kotlin SDKs must stay at feature parity. Do not merge a release that adds endpoints to one without the other; the parity gate in the Thornby pipeline will block it anyway. Both SDKs read the same manifest at deploy time, reproduced here for reference.

deployment values, hadup-yajog:
[holion]
team = silwyn
access_code = ac_eb6e99
host = holion.novacio.internal
port = 5672
owner = kasok.sorion
peer = sorvan.kelvinet.local